Honda TRX420FPA9

Preview: 

Features
Unique Features:
New Honda automatic five-speed transmission provides five-speed auto-shifting or push-button manual shifting with Honda’s Electric Shift Program
Rugged OHV liquid-cooled, fuel-injected 420cc longitudinally mounted engine allows direct driveshaft alignment to both front and rear wheels for maximum drivetrain efficiency
Double-wishbone Independent Rear Suspension contributes to increased ground clearance and responsive, class-leading handling.
Front and rear disc brakes for phenomenal braking performance.

Husqvarna TE510

Preview: 
  • The TE 510 is the most powerful Husqvarna Enduro. Thanks to a new frame, future riders of the Husqvarna flagship model can fully exploit its handling and stability characteristics that blend perfectly with the smooth power delivery of the fuel injected engine. The main changes involve the frame with newly calibrated Marzocchi forks, an entirely revised Sachs shock absorber and changes to appearance in common with all the four-stroke 2009 TE range such as the new headlamp unit, wave type brake discs, black wheels and new graphics.

  • Husqvarna has widened the Enduro range with the new TE 310. This machine has been created to meet the demands of a particular section of the market that wants a motorcycle that is mid way between a 250 and a 450 cc 4-stroke. As for the frame, the Husqvarna TE 310 has a completely renewed frame that is 1 Kg lighter than the 2008 models, is more rigid and offers the rider better feel and manageability.
